Gerond'if, the Ile-de-France gerontopole, a participatory project
Gérond'if promotes research, innovation, evaluation, training and ethics in Île-de-France in the fields of geriatrics and gerontology.
This non-profit association brings together a community of players in research, care (at home, in hospitals, in medico-social establishments), training and business.
Gérond'if is at the service of players in the region to federate cross-disciplinary synergies in order to meet the challenge of the aging of the population.
It contributes to evaluating the actions carried out in terms of prevention, care, technical assistance and training of health professionals. Gérond'if scientifically measures the clinical, economic, ethical and practical aspects of these actions.
Gérond'if carries the DIM (area of major interest) longevity and aging labeled by the Regional Council of Île-de-France.
